Analysis
Maldives recorded 8,802 for out-of-school children, adolescents and youth of primary and in 2024.
That represents a change of up 8.2% on the previous year and down 21.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, out-of-school children, adolescents and youth of primary and in Maldives peaked at 13,740 in 2013 and was at its lowest, 6,128, in 2022.
Maldives ranks 134th of 178 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 17 years of available data.
Out-of-school children, adolescents and youth of primary and in Maldives, year by year
| Year | Value |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1999 | 10,620 | — |
| 2000 | 9,490 | -10.6% |
| 2002 | 9,866 | +4.0% |
| 2010 | 13,184 | +33.6% |
| 2011 | 12,301 | -6.7% |
| 2012 | 12,725 | +3.4% |
| 2013 | 13,740 | +8.0% |
| 2014 | 11,203 | -18.5% |
| 2015 | 11,672 | +4.2% |
| 2016 | 13,291 | +13.9% |
| 2017 | 11,472 | -13.7% |
| 2018 | 11,986 | +4.5% |
| 2019 | 11,869 | -1.0% |
| 2020 | 8,374 | -29.4% |
| 2022 | 6,128 | -26.8% |
| 2023 | 8,137 | +32.8% |
| 2024 | 8,802 | +8.2% |
